WebAug 16, 2024 · is basically the difference in voltage between the base terminal and the emitter terminal. Normally when silicon is used and the transistor is biased to operate in the active region, = 0.7 V approximately. The way I understand this is that for an npn BJT, the applied voltage must be at least 0.7 to ensure that the depletion barrier is overcome ...

WebOct 6, 2024 · The BC547 is, in general, a transistor variant that balances the minimum and maximum capacities of the BC5xx line. It’s rated for 50 volts of collector base voltage—equal to the BC550, less than the BC546, and more than the BC548 and BC549, both of which have the least voltage tolerance. WebCollector to emitter rating when base is shorted to emitter; equivalent to V CER when R = 0. V CEX Collector to emitter rating when a specific base-emitter voltage is supplied, such as in some high voltage switching scenarios. Field-effect transistors have similar maximum ratings, the most important one for junction FETs is the gate-drain ... An NPN transistor comprises two semiconductor junctions that share a thin p-doped region, and a PNP transistor comprises two semiconductor junctions that share a thin n-doped region.
